掌握Eclipse与Maven的完美融合:解锁高效Java开发新秘籍
引言
在Java开发领域,Eclipse和Maven是两款非常流行的工具。Eclipse是一款功能强大的集成开发环境(IDE),而Maven则是一个项目管理工具,用于构建、测试和部署Java项目。将Eclipse与Maven完美融合,可以极大地提高Java开发的效率。本文将详细介绍如何将这两款工具结合使用,以实现高效Java开发。
一、Eclipse简介
Eclipse是一款开源的IDE,由Eclipse基金会维护。它支持多种编程语言,包括Java、C++、Python等。Eclipse具有以下特点:
- 丰富的插件生态系统:Eclipse拥有庞大的插件库,可以扩展其功能。
- 跨平台:Eclipse可以在Windows、macOS和Linux等操作系统上运行。
- 高度可定制:用户可以根据自己的需求自定义Eclipse的界面和功能。
二、Maven简介
Maven是一个基于项目对象模型(POM)的项目管理工具。它可以帮助开发者自动化项目构建、报告和文档。Maven的主要特点包括:
- 依赖管理:Maven可以自动下载和管理项目依赖项。
- 构建生命周期:Maven定义了一系列构建生命周期阶段,如编译、测试、打包等。
- 插件系统:Maven拥有丰富的插件,可以扩展其功能。
三、Eclipse与Maven的融合
要将Eclipse与Maven融合,首先需要在Eclipse中安装Maven插件。以下是具体步骤:
- 打开Eclipse,选择“Help” > “Eclipse Marketplace”。
- 在搜索框中输入“Maven”,然后点击“Go”。
- 在搜索结果中找到“Maven Integration for Eclipse”插件,并点击“Install”。
- 根据提示完成安装。
安装完成后,Eclipse将自动配置Maven,并创建一个名为.m2的目录,用于存储Maven配置文件和依赖项。
四、创建Maven项目
在Eclipse中创建Maven项目,可以按照以下步骤操作:
- 打开Eclipse,选择“File” > “New” > “Maven Project”。
- 在“Create a new Maven project”窗口中,输入项目名称和组ID。
- 选择项目类型,例如“Maven Archetype Project”。
- 点击“Next”按钮,然后选择一个Maven Archetype,例如“maven-archetype-quickstart”。
- 点击“Finish”按钮,Eclipse将自动创建一个Maven项目。
五、配置Maven项目
在创建Maven项目后,需要配置项目的依赖项。这可以通过以下步骤完成:
- 在Eclipse中打开项目,双击“pom.xml”文件。
- 在“pom.xml”文件中,找到“
- 在该标签下添加新的依赖项,例如:
<dependency> <groupId>org.springframework</groupId> <artifactId>spring-core</artifactId> <version>5.3.10</version> </dependency> - 保存“pom.xml”文件。
六、构建和运行Maven项目
在Eclipse中构建和运行Maven项目,可以按照以下步骤操作:
- 在Eclipse中,右键点击项目名称,选择“Maven” > “Build Project”。
- Maven将自动下载依赖项并编译项目。
- 编译完成后,右键点击项目名称,选择“Run As” > “Maven Build”。
- Maven将执行项目配置文件中的目标,例如“install”或“package”。
七、总结
将Eclipse与Maven融合,可以极大地提高Java开发的效率。通过本文的介绍,相信您已经掌握了如何将这两款工具结合使用。在实际开发过程中,您可以根据自己的需求进一步优化和定制Eclipse和Maven的配置。
支付宝扫一扫
微信扫一扫